How To Fix FINS_FI_MPROJ192 - Rerun not possible, as data transfer currently executed


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: FINS_FI_MPROJ - Mass Data Project

  • Message number: 192

  • Message text: Rerun not possible, as data transfer currently executed

    The SAP error message FINS_FI_MPROJ192 indicates that a rerun of a process is not possible because a data transfer is currently being executed. This error typically occurs in the context of financial processes, particularly when dealing with project-related financial data.

    Cause:

    The primary cause of this error is that a data transfer process is already in progress, which prevents the system from allowing another instance of the same process to run. This can happen in various scenarios, such as:

    • A background job is currently executing a data transfer.
    • A user is trying to initiate a process that conflicts with an ongoing data transfer.
    • There may be locks on certain tables or processes that are preventing the rerun.

    Solution:

    To resolve this error, you can take the following steps:

    1. Check Background Jobs:

      • Go to transaction code SM37 to check for any background jobs that are currently running. Look for jobs related to the data transfer process that you are trying to rerun.
      • If you find a job that is stuck or taking too long, you may need to wait for it to complete or, if necessary, terminate it.
    2. Monitor Lock Entries:

      • Use transaction code SM12 to check for any lock entries that might be preventing the rerun. If you find locks that are no longer needed, you can delete them (ensure you have the necessary authorizations and that it is safe to do so).
    3. Wait for Completion:

      • If the data transfer is legitimate and should be running, you may need to wait until it completes before attempting to rerun your process.
    4. Check for Errors:

      • If the data transfer process is failing or has errors, investigate those issues first. You can check logs or error messages related to the data transfer process.
    5. Consult Documentation:

      • Review any relevant SAP documentation or notes related to the specific process you are working with. There may be specific guidelines or known issues that can provide further insight.
    6. Contact Support:

      • If you are unable to resolve the issue on your own, consider reaching out to your SAP support team or consulting SAP Notes for further assistance.

    Related Information:

    • Transaction Codes:

      • SM37: Monitor Background Jobs
      • SM12: Display and Delete Lock Entries
      • SM21: System Log
      • SLG1: Application Log
